DID YOU KNOW:
- The largest city in Vermont has less than 50,000 residents.
- Vermont makes about 2.5 million gallons of maple syrup every year.
- Vermont has no skyscrapers.
- All billboards are banned.
- Vermont has the most micro-breweries per capita.

STATE SYMBOLS:
- FRUIT - Apple
- BIRD - Hermit Thrush
- INSECT - Western Honey Bee
- FLOWER - Red Clover
- FOOD: Apple Pie/Maple
- ROCK: Granite/Marble
